import os
from typing import Any
import pytest
from sqlalchemy.exc import SQLAlchemyError
from local_deep_research.settings.manager import (
SettingsManager,
check_env_setting,
)
from local_deep_research.database.models import Setting, SettingType
def test_check_env_setting_exists(monkeypatch):
monkeypatch.setenv("LDR_APP_VERSION", "1.0.0")
assert check_env_setting("app.version") == "1.0.0"
def test_check_env_setting_not_exists():
# Ensure the environment variable is not set
if "LDR_APP_VERSION" in os.environ:
del os.environ["LDR_APP_VERSION"]
assert check_env_setting("app.version") is None
@pytest.mark.parametrize(
"ui_element, setting_value, expected",
[
("text", "hello", "hello"),
("select", "option_a", "option_a"),
("password", "secret", "secret"),
("number", "3.14", 3.14),
("range", "3.14", 3.14),
("checkbox", "true", True),
("json", {"key": "value"}, {"key": "value"}),
],
)
def test_get_setting_from_db(
mocker, ui_element: str, setting_value: str, expected: Any
):
"""
Tests that we can successfully read settings from the DB.
Args:
mocker: The fixture to use for mocking.
ui_element: The value of the `ui_element` parameter, which controls the return type.
setting_value: The value to use for the setting in the DB.
expected: The expected typed value of the setting.
"""
# Arrange: Set up the mock database session and a sample setting
mock_db_session = mocker.MagicMock()
mock_setting = Setting(
key="test.setting", value=setting_value, ui_element=ui_element
)
mock_db_session.query.return_value.filter.return_value.all.return_value = [
mock_setting
]
# Act: Call the get_setting method with the test key
settings_manager = SettingsManager(db_session=mock_db_session)
result = settings_manager.get_setting("test.setting")
# Assert: Verify that the result matches the expected value
assert result == expected, f"Expected {expected}, but got {result}"
@pytest.mark.parametrize(
"ui_element, env_value, expected",
[
("text", "hello", "hello"),
("select", "option_a", "option_a"),
("password", "secret", "secret"),
("number", "3.14", 3.14),
("range", "3.14", 3.14),
("checkbox", "true", True),
],
)
def test_get_setting_from_env(
mocker, monkeypatch, ui_element: str, env_value: str, expected: Any
):
"""
Tests that we can successfully override DB settings with environment
variables.
Args:
mocker: The fixture to use for mocking.
ui_element: The value of the `ui_element` parameter, which controls the return type.
env_value: The value to use for the setting in the environment variable.
expected: The expected typed value of the setting.
"""
# Arrange: Set up the mock database session and ensure an environment variable is set
mock_db_session = mocker.MagicMock()
monkeypatch.setenv("LDR_TEST_SETTING", env_value)
# Ensure DB query returns an old version to verify environment variable is prioritized
mock_setting = Setting(
key="test.setting", value="db_value", ui_element=ui_element
)
mock_db_session.query.return_value.filter.return_value.all.return_value = [
mock_setting
]
# Act: Call the get_setting method with the test key
settings_manager = SettingsManager(db_session=mock_db_session)
result = settings_manager.get_setting("test.setting")
# Assert: Verify that the result matches the expected value
assert result == expected, f"Expected {expected}, but got {result}"
def test_get_setting_default(mocker):
mock_db_session = mocker.MagicMock()
# Ensure DB query returns nothing
mock_db_session.query.return_value.filter.return_value.all.return_value = []
settings_manager = SettingsManager(db_session=mock_db_session)
assert (
settings_manager.get_setting(
"non_existent_setting", default="default_value"
)
== "default_value"
)
def test_get_setting_invalid_type(mocker):
"""
Tests that when a setting's value cannot be converted to the type
specified by the `ui_element`, it will always return the default value.
Args:
mocker: The fixture to use for mocking.
"""
# Arrange: Set up a mock DB session and setting with an invalid type
mock_db_session = mocker.MagicMock()
mock_setting = Setting(
key="test.invalid_type", value="not_a_number", ui_element="number"
)
mock_db_session.query.return_value.filter.return_value.all.return_value = [
mock_setting
]
# Act: Call get_setting with a default value and an invalid type
settings_manager = SettingsManager(db_session=mock_db_session)
result = settings_manager.get_setting("test.invalid_type", default=10)
# Assert: Check that the default value is returned and not the invalid string
assert result == 10
# The mocker fixture is automatically available
def test_set_setting_update_existing(mocker):
mock_db_session = mocker.MagicMock()
mock_setting = Setting(key="app.version", value="1.0.0", editable=True)
mock_db_session.query.return_value.filter.return_value.first.return_value = mock_setting
mocker.patch(
"local_deep_research.settings.manager.func.now"
) # Patching the func.now call
settings_manager = SettingsManager(db_session=mock_db_session)
# Mock the _check_thread_safety method to avoid thread safety errors in tests
mocker.patch.object(
settings_manager, "_check_thread_safety", return_value=None
)
result = settings_manager.set_setting("app.version", "2.0.0")
assert result is True
assert mock_setting.value == "2.0.0"
mock_db_session.commit.assert_called_once()
mock_db_session.rollback.assert_not_called()
def test_set_setting_create_new(mocker):
mock_db_session = mocker.MagicMock()
mock_db_session.query.return_value.filter.return_value.first.return_value = None
mocker.patch(
"local_deep_research.settings.manager.func.now"
) # Patching the func.now call
settings_manager = SettingsManager(db_session=mock_db_session)
result = settings_manager.set_setting("new.setting", "new_value")
assert result is True
mock_db_session.add.assert_called_once()
new_setting = mock_db_session.add.call_args[0][0]
assert isinstance(new_setting, Setting)
assert new_setting.key == "new.setting"
assert new_setting.value == "new_value"
assert (
new_setting.type == SettingType.APP
) # Assuming 'app' type for this key
mock_db_session.commit.assert_called_once()
mock_db_session.rollback.assert_not_called()
def test_set_setting_db_error(mocker):
mock_db_session = mocker.MagicMock()
# Set the side_effect to an instance of SQLAlchemyError
mock_db_session.query.return_value.filter.return_value.first.side_effect = (
SQLAlchemyError("Simulated DB Error")
)
# Mock the logger to check if error is logged
mock_logger = mocker.patch("local_deep_research.settings.manager.logger")
settings_manager = SettingsManager(db_session=mock_db_session)
result = settings_manager.set_setting("app.version", "2.0.0")
# Assert that the method returned False
assert result is False
mock_db_session.rollback.assert_called_once()
mock_db_session.commit.assert_not_called()
mock_logger.exception.assert_called_once()
# mock_logger.error.assert_called_once_with("Error setting value for app.version: Simulated DB Error")
def test_app_get_setting_from_real_db(
setup_database_for_all_tests, monkeypatch
):
"""
Tests get_setting via settings_service, using the real file-based database.
`setup_database_for_all_tests` yields `SessionLocal`, which is a sessionmaker.
"""
SessionLocal = setup_database_for_all_tests # Get the SessionLocal class from the fixture
session = SessionLocal() # Create a new session instance for this test
try:
# Add a setting to the database using this session
# Changed key to be specific to this test
setting = Setting(
key="test.app.version.get", # Use a unique key for this test
value="1.0.0",
type=SettingType.APP,
name="Version",
description="App version",
ui_element="text",
visible=True,
editable=True,
)
session.add(setting)
session.commit()
monkeypatch.delenv(
"LDR_APP_VERSION", raising=False
) # Ensure no env override
# Create settings manager with the session and get the setting
settings_manager = SettingsManager(db_session=session)
value = settings_manager.get_setting("test.app.version.get")
assert value == "1.0.0"
finally:
session.close() # Close the session for this test
def test_get_all_settings_from_real_file_db(
setup_database_for_all_tests, monkeypatch
):
"""
Tests retrieving all settings from a real *file-based* database.
"""
# Create a new session for this test
session = (
setup_database_for_all_tests()
) # Call the sessionmaker to get a new session
try:
# Add some settings to the database
setting1 = Setting(
key="all.settings.app.version",
value="1.0.0",
type=SettingType.APP,
name="Version",
description="App version",
ui_element="text",
visible=True,
editable=True,
)
setting2 = Setting(
key="all.settings.llm.temperature",
value=0.7,
type=SettingType.LLM,
name="Temperature",
description="LLM temperature",
ui_element="number",
visible=True,
editable=True,
)
session.add_all([setting1, setting2])
session.commit() # Commit to save them to the database
# Ensure no conflicting environment variables are set for this test
monkeypatch.delenv("LDR_APP_VERSION", raising=False)
monkeypatch.delenv("LDR_LLM_TEMPERATURE", raising=False)
settings_manager = SettingsManager(
db_session=session
) # Pass the session instance
all_settings = settings_manager.get_all_settings()
# Assertions should check for the unique keys
assert "all.settings.app.version" in all_settings
assert all_settings["all.settings.app.version"]["value"] == "1.0.0"
assert all_settings["all.settings.app.version"]["type"] == "APP"
assert all_settings["all.settings.app.version"]["editable"] is True
assert all_settings["all.settings.app.version"]["name"] == "Version"
assert "all.settings.llm.temperature" in all_settings
assert all_settings["all.settings.llm.temperature"]["value"] == 0.7
assert all_settings["all.settings.llm.temperature"]["type"] == "LLM"
assert all_settings["all.settings.llm.temperature"]["editable"] is True
assert (
all_settings["all.settings.llm.temperature"]["name"]
== "Temperature"
)
finally:
# IMPORTANT: Close the session created within the test
session.close()
def test_get_all_settings_db_error(mock_db_session, mock_logger):
"""Tests handling a SQLAlchemyError when retrieving all settings.
After unification, get_all_settings loads defaults first, then overlays
DB settings. When the DB query fails the defaults are still returned
(graceful degradation) and the error is logged.
"""
# Configure the mock session to raise a SQLAlchemyError
mock_db_session.query(Setting).all.side_effect = SQLAlchemyError(
"Simulated DB Error"
)
settings_manager = SettingsManager(db_session=mock_db_session)
all_settings = settings_manager.get_all_settings()
# Defaults are still loaded even when the DB query fails
assert isinstance(all_settings, dict)
assert len(all_settings) > 0
mock_logger.exception.assert_called_once()
# You can check the log message content if needed
def test_create_or_update_setting_does_not_app_prefix_local_search_keys(
setup_database_for_all_tests,
):
"""Regression for #4208: keys outside the llm./search./report./app.
buckets (e.g. local_search_*) must be written verbatim. Before the
fix, create_or_update_setting wrapped the input dict in AppSetting,
whose Pydantic validator silently rewrote `local_search_embedding_model`
to `app.local_search_embedding_model` — readers never found the value,
breaking every save on the Embeddings page.
"""
session_local_class = setup_database_for_all_tests
session = session_local_class()
with session:
settings_manager = SettingsManager(db_session=session)
setting_dict = {
"key": "local_search_embedding_model",
"value": "all-mpnet-base-v2",
"name": "Local Search Embedding Model",
"description": "Test",
}
result = settings_manager.create_or_update_setting(setting_dict)
assert result is not None
# The key must be persisted as-is, not relocated to app.<key>
assert result.key == "local_search_embedding_model"
roundtrip = settings_manager.get_setting("local_search_embedding_model")
assert roundtrip == "all-mpnet-base-v2"
# And the buggy `app.local_search_*` row must not exist.
bad_row = (
session.query(Setting)
.filter(Setting.key == "app.local_search_embedding_model")
.first()
)
assert bad_row is None
def test_get_setting_with_substring_keys(setup_database_for_all_tests):
"""
Tests that we can get the correct value for a setting, even when its key
is a substring of the key for a different setting.
Args:
setup_database_for_all_tests: Fixture that sets up a real database
for testing. (This is necessary because the bug fix this is
testing depends on the actual behavior of the SQLAlchemy `filter()`
function.)
"""
# Arrange.
session_local_class = setup_database_for_all_tests
session = session_local_class()
with session:
# Add two settings with overlapping keys but different full keys
setting1 = Setting(
key="test.hello",
value="world",
ui_element="text",
type="APP",
name="Test Setting 1",
visible=True,
editable=True,
)
setting2 = Setting(
key="test.hello_world",
value="universe",
ui_element="text",
type="APP",
name="Test Setting 2",
visible=True,
editable=True,
)
session.add(setting1)
session.add(setting2)
session.commit()
settings_manager = SettingsManager(db_session=session)
# Act and assert.
# Test getting the "test.hello" setting
result1 = settings_manager.get_setting("test.hello")
assert result1 == "world"
# Test getting the "test.hello_world" setting.
result2 = settings_manager.get_setting("test.hello_world")
assert result2 == "universe"
